Planning Your Office Painting
Also, consider the proximity of office to other offices, check for human traffic and consider days or times when the human traffic is lower or non-existent as your work window.
Different offices will require different colors depending on the primary use of the building itself. Choosing the color that best fits the office motif is a very crucial aspect of planning for the painting of that work space.
When choosing the color to paint a commercial office, it is often advised to see a color consultant or lookup color schemes that best fit the specific profession or business that office serves. This way, you help to complement the daily businesses at hand.
Before commencing work on painting a commercial office spaces, consider all safety standards at play and plan for them. Keep in mind that commercial office buildings are public buildings and serve different people in a variety of ways. It is, therefore, important to consider the safety standards and factor in these people/foot traffic in order to avoid accidents.
